END-OF-LIFE DOULA SERVICES

  • End of life care plan (hourly Rate)

    This plan details how the dying person wants their last months, days, and hours to be lived to experience the best day possible. For example: With medical approval they want their dying process to be treated as naturally as possible; preferring not to be hooked up to a noisy oxygen machine or intravenous fluid line. They'd like to be surrounded by those they love, including their pets in a candlelight room with soft background music from their playlist.

  • POST DEATH DOULA SUPPORT (hourly rate)

    When a person dies, there are so many details to attend to. This can be overwhelming for those left to mourn. Therefore, their End-of-Life Doula will continue to offer practical and emotional support to the family in the hours and days that follow or for as long as the family wishes.

  • PREPARING FOR MEDICAL ASSISTANCE IN DYING (MAID) DOULA SUPPORT (HOURLY RATE

    This is non-medical practical and emotional Doula support for the individual and their family as they prepare for the day when the MAiD team administers this medical procedure.

  • MEDICAL ASSISTANCE IN DYING (MAID) DOULA SUPPORT (flat fee)

    On the day of the MAiD procedure, your End-of-Life Doula will reassure, nurture and support you and your family throughout the entire day. They'll remain long after the medical team's support comes to an end and your family are ready for the funeral home's to begin.
